@Sonoranrestaurantweek runs from September 4 through 13, 2026, and it’s the perfect excuse to pair a day of Tucson sightseeing with a prix fixe meal. Since the Old Pueblo packs desert trails, historic missions, art districts, and a UNESCO City of Gastronomy designation into one metro area, visitors can easily build a full day around any interest and land near a Restaurant Week stop when it’s time to eat.

Swipe to see six itineraries built around Tucson’s core attractions, each paired with nearby restaurants participating in this year’s event. Ten days. One hundred twenty-five tables. 
@Sonoranrestaurantweek begins TODAY! Have you built your itinerary?šŸ‘€

From September 4 to 13, local restaurants across Southern Arizona will come together for 10 days of incredible fixed-price menus at $15 to $55 — at least 20% off what they’re worth—giving diners the perfect excuse to explore Tucson’s amazing food scene.
